Ochsattel
Mountain saddle
Photo: Ulflulfl,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Ochsattel is a mountain pass in the foothills of the Austrian Alps in the Bundesland of Lower Austria. It connects St. Aegyd am Neuwalde and Kalte Kuchl. The pass road has a maximum grade of 10 percent. Ochsattel is situated 3 km east of Haidenhof.
Hohenberg Castle
Castle
Photo: Ailura,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Hohenberg Castle is a ruined hilltop castle in the market town of Hohenberg in southern Lower Austria. Hohenberg Castle is situated 3½ km northeast of Haidenhof.
